LG offers 5G for less with $359 mid-range K92 5G handset

LG’s K92 5G is one of the cheapest ways to get 5G access in the US. | Image: LG

Smartphones with 5G access are getting cheaper and cheaper, and the latest mid-range handset from LG is one of the most affordable yet: the new K92 5G is priced from just $359, and offers 5G access for three US carriers: AT&T, Cricket Wireless, and UScellular.

Apart from this, it looks like a pretty average device, with a 6.7-inch 1080p display, 4,000 mAh battery, 6GB of RAM, and 128GB of internal storage — all powered by Qualcomm’s mid-range (but 5G capable) Snapdragon 690 chipset.
